LUDHIANA: More than 400 residents of Dr Ambedkar Colony in Atam Nagar assembly constituency of Ludhiana failed to exercise their franchise as their names were missing from the voter list.
Voters who had ration cards as proof of identity claimed that officials on duty didn’t look into the matter.
Shankar Lal (50) and Meena (46) said they had voted in the past four elections, but were not able to do it this time.
Meanwhile, Bharat, Kanpuri Mohallil pradhan, was spotted carrying more than 70 voter slips, which he claimed were to be polled by residents of his colony in favor of SAD candidate Hira Singh Gabria.
In violation of the model code of conduct, Gabria’s supporters ferried migrants from Dr Ambedkar Nagar (Dhaka colony) in cars and SUVs to polling stations across Atam Nagar constituency. One of the cars in the fleet had Gabria’s posters/stickers on it.
Asked about the irregularities, Gabria said, “I have not asked anybody to ferry voters to booths. There canÂnot be any foul play in the distribution of voter slips.”
